Output 7a631599664e5667566a12f885ba3ddb92d6729a3b41a354b7530d2b960c887e:0

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0784257efac1e78e98bfe62dbd73469ad8d463a4 OP_EQUAL
address
32NkxaqTCbU2kiXBXHZmum1wRMtai4dw3x
transaction
7a631599664e5667566a12f885ba3ddb92d6729a3b41a354b7530d2b960c887e
spent
true